WebMar 27, 2014 · According to the USGS, the Great Alaska Earthquake caused over $300 million in damage ($2.3 billion in 2013 dollars) and took the … WebThe 2014 Palma Bay earthquake occurred at 02:54 Alaska Daylight Time on July 25 in the northern southeastern panhandle of the U.S. state of Alaska. The earthquake registered 6.0 on the moment magnitude scale and had a maximum Mercalli intensity of IV ( Light ). It was centered on Palma Bay, 26 miles (42 km) from Elfin Cove and 94 miles (151 km ...
